Summary

After extended discussion, the board directed staff to draft a five-year lease with the Highlands Chamber of Commerce and agreed in principle to a $40,000 annual commitment toward town landscape maintenance (subject to fiscal flexibility), to be formalized and vetted in a lease and related documents.

The Highlands Board of Commissioners and representatives of the Highlands Chamber of Commerce discussed the Chamber Building lease and related offers to support town landscaping and visitor services.
